What's The Definition Of Bombycid moth?
[n] moderate-sized Asiatic moth whose larvae feed on mulberry leaves and produce silk
Synonyms | Synonyms for Bombycid moth: bombycid | silkworm moth Related Terms | Find terms related to Bombycid moth: See Also | Bombycidae | Bombyx mori | domestic silkworm moth | family Bombycidae | moth |
